What type of living environment is this breed usually best suited for?
Terrier/mixed breed dogs typically adapt well to various living environments, whether it's an apartment or a house with a yard. They thrive best in homes that provide regular interaction and exercise.
How much outdoor space does this breed typically need?
While a small yard is beneficial, terrier/mixed breeds are usually satisfied with regular walks and playtime outside. They enjoy opportunities to explore but do not necessarily require a large amount of space.
Is this breed typically suitable for homes with children?
Terrier/mixed breeds are often affectionate and playful, making them good companions for families with children. However, as with any dog, interactions should be supervised to ensure everyone is comfortable and safe.
